Common Proficiency Test (CPT)
Common Proficiency Test is an entry level test for Chartered Accountancy Course. A student who has passed the Class 10 examination may register for Common Proficiency Test ( CPT). A registered student may appear in Common Proficiency Test after he has appeared in the Senior Secondary Examination (10+2 examination). A student has to register himself on or before 1st April and 1st October for examination to be held in June and December every year.
Common Proficiency Test (CPT)
Common Proficiency Test is an entry level test for Chartered Accountancy Course. A student who has passed the Class 10 examination may register for Common Proficiency Test ( CPT). A registered student may appear in Common Proficiency Test after he has appeared in the Senior Secondary Examination (10+2 examination). A student has to register himself on or before 1st April and 1st October for examination to be held in June and December every year. This is an objective type test is of 200 marks, divided into 2 sessions of 2 hours each. There are 4 subjects to be studied namely, Accounting(60 marks), Mercantile Laws(40 marks), General Economics (50 marks) and Quantitative Aptitude(50 marks).
Integrated Professional Competency Course (IPCC)
This is first stage of the chartered accountancy curriculum wherein only working knowledge of core and allied subjects to accountancy profession is covered. The unique feature of this course is that it is a blend of supportive and complementary practical training which helps the students to learn the practical applications of the theoretical education scheme. This course also enables the students to develop proper understanding of the business environment, communication skills and information technology. A student who has passed Common Proficiency Test (CPT) and Senior Secondary Examination (10+2 examination) may join the Integrated Professional Competence Course (IPCC)

The document proposes revisions to the scheme of education and training for chartered accountants in India. Key changes include reducing the total time period to become a CA to 42 months from 48 months currently, integrating ethics and IT across all subjects, introducing specialization electives and self-paced online learning modules, and conducting examinations for all levels more than twice a year. The constitution of a new Committee for Review of Education and Training commenced the process of revising the scheme to align it with international standards and the National Education Policy.

Being a CA is a source of inspiration for many commerce students nowadays, however, it is
a demanding degree that is simple to enter but difficult to maintain. The ICAI uses the
entrance examination to assess students’ aptitude and capacity to complete the course
successfully. Candidates interested in taking CA Foundation Courses must register for the
course online. Only candidates who complete the CA foundation 2021 application form will
be eligible to take the exam. If you fail to pass the Examination in one or both attempts, your
registration will not be terminated.
On its official website, icai.org, the ICAI has launched a new online registration system for
CA Foundation courses. Because the CA foundation course is the first level test offered by
the ICAI, candidates must register with both the Board of Studies and the foundation course.
The deadline to register for the CA foundation course was January 1, 2021 for May/June,
and July 1, 2021 for November/December.
ICAI provides the syllabus that lays focus on the application, knowledge, and understanding
of the CA program. After understanding the CA Foundation exam pattern, checking the
syllabus 2021 could also be a really important step for aspirants who want to crack the exam.
CA Foundation 2021 Exam Pattern of CA Foundation is made by ICAI, where objective
type questions are asked from Paper 1 and Paper 2, and subjective type questions from
Paper 3 and Paper 4.
2. 2/5
The detailed syllabus of every of the four papers of CA Foundation 2021 is often checked
from the given information below.
The CA Foundation Course is an entrance level test for the chartered accountancy (CA)
course offered by the Institute of Chartered Accountants of India (ICAI). Earlier, it is now
being referred to as the Common Proficiency Test (CPT). CA Foundation examinations
take place in May and November. ICAI announces the CA Foundation exam schedule
within the month of July for the November term of examination and within the month of
January for the May term of examination.
After appearing in the 12th examination conducted by an examining body recognized by the
Central Government, you would be entitled to register for this. Previously, a student could
register for the CPC (Common Proficiency Course) after passing the 10th grade, but
currently, a student can only register for the CA Foundation after passing the 12th grade.
The ICAI has approved ‘Provisional Registration‘ for students in class 12th for the
November 2021 CA Foundation Exam. Due to the rescheduling of state and central board
exams, students in the 12th grade are eligible for this Provisional Registration under two
situations:
Those who have a valid admit card and have taken one or more board exams, as well
as students who have not taken any board exams.
Students who have received an admit card from the Central Board of Examinations or
a state board of examinations in India but have not yet taken any of the board exams.
Students would have to provide a scanned copy of their admission card in place of their 12th
mark sheet. Students will be required to submit their mark sheets when the results are
revealed. Provisional registration is available to students who have completed their exams
but have yet to receive their results.
The unique element of this course is that it is open to anyone, regardless of age.
Furthermore, there are no reservation restrictions in terms of passing percentage or campus
placement, which contributes to the course’s repute.
Papers in the CA Foundation course are as follows:
Paper 1: Principles and Practice of Accounting
Theoretical Framework
Accounting Process
Bank Reconciliation Statement
Inventories
Concept and Accounting of Depreciation
Accounting for Special Transactions
Final Accounts of Sole Proprietors
3. 3/5
Partnership Accounts
Financial Statements of Not-for-Profit Organisations
Introduction to Company Accounts
Basic Accounting Ratios (solvency, profitability, turnover, and liquidity)
Paper 2: Business Laws and Business Correspondence Reporting
Business Laws
The Indian Contract Act, 1872
The Sale of Goods Act, 1930
The Indian Partnership Act, 1932
The Limited Liability Partnership Act, 2008
The Companies Act, 2013
Business Correspondence And Reporting
Communication
Sentence Types
Synonyms, Vocabulary Root Word, Antonyms, Suffixes, Prefixes, Phrasal Verbs,
Idioms and Collocations
Comprehension Passages
Note Making
Introduction to basic writing
Precis Writing
Article Writing
Report Writing
Writing Formal Letters
Writing Formal Emails
Resume Writing
Meetings
Paper 3: Business Mathematics, Logical Reasoning, and Statistics
Business Mathematics
Ratio and proportion, Indices, Logarithms
Equations and Matrices
Linear Inequalities with Objective Functions and Optimizations
Time value of Money
Permutations and Combinations
Sequence and Series
Sets, Functions and Relations
Basic concepts of Differential and Integral Calculus
Logical Reasoning
Number Series
Direction Tests
4. 4/5
Setting Arrangements
Blood Relations
Syllogism
Statistics
Statistical Description of Data
Measures of Central Tendency and Dispersion
Probability
Theoretical Distributions
Correlation and Regression
Index Numbers and Time Series
Paper 4: Business Economics and Business & Commercial Knowledge
Business Economics
Introduction to Business Economics
Theory of Demand and Supply
Theory of Production and Cost
Price Determination in Different Markets
Business Cycles
Business and Commercial Knowledge
Business and Commercial Knowledge: An Introduction
Business Environment
Business Organizations
Government Policies for Business Growth
Organizations Facilitating Business
Common Business Terminologies
